The application of navigation technology for the medical assistive devices based on Aruco recognition technology

2020 
In order to improve the convenience of operation for the medical assistive devices and reduce the use and maintenance cost, the Aruco recognition technology is applied to the navigation and positioning of visual guided electric assistive devices. Firstly, the differential control kinematic model of the electric wheelchair is analyzed. We discuss the feasibility of Aruco recognition technology in the application of medical assistive devices. The camera on wheelchair captures the Aruco marker data and transmits it to controller. The controller calculates the position and posture information of electric wheelchair, which provides reference for the next movement of electric wheelchair. Combining with the kinematic model of electric wheelchair, this method can realize the navigation and positioning of electric wheelchair. Experiments show that the vision guidance of Electric Wheelchair based on Aruco recognition is accurate, stable, low cost, and can be flexibly applied to the auxiliary equipment of medical institutions.
